Project Description

As Financial Advisor to Tallahassee, Florida (the “City”), PFM Financial Advisors LLC (“PFM” or “Financial Advisor”) is seeking bids on behalf of the City to provide a tax-exempt, fixed rate, non-bank qualified loan at the lowest overall borrowing cost (“2024 Note”).

The City’s financing will be issued in an amount not to exceed $27,000,000 and payments will be made from legally available funds, as described under “Security”. Proceeds will be used to finance the cost of Fire Station 17 along with related vehicles and equipment, and to pay the costs of issuance. The City is requesting proposals for the following financing terms, sized with level principal and interest payments:

a) 30-year amortization (10-year put)
b) 30-year amortization (15-year put)
c) 30-year amortization (20-year put)

The Lender will be selected based on the lowest overall borrowing cost and terms most favorable to the City, based on the City’s sole discretion.
